Output 84cdae3316cecda45188cd61306938e575a9455137361ddbeeebbc89b7402598:1

value
12715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812c2487a86ab4d79c35025d742ee5139325d7b7 OP_EQUAL
address
3DU1yNtAReq2jz6Wt4VbNpSokwywGVovVq
transaction
84cdae3316cecda45188cd61306938e575a9455137361ddbeeebbc89b7402598
spent
true